Bug#785729: apache2: certificate revocation list checking is not working with default configuration from default-ssl.conf

2015-05-19 Thread Jens Meißner
Source: apache2 Version: 2.4.10-10 Severity: normal Hello, since apache 2.4 the additional configuration directive SSLCARevocationCheck is required to get certificate revocation list (CRL) checking for client certificates working. The default SSL configuration in default-ssl.conf contains only
